Material Matters: The Slim & Mighty Choices
TPU (thermoplastic polyurethane) offers flexibility and shock absorption without bulk. It bends on impact, spreading force across the case rather than transferring it to your phone. Polycarbonate brings rigid strength to high-impact zones like corners while staying thin. Smart designs combine both. Flexible TPU sides for grip and shock absorption, with polycarbonate backing for structure.
Avoid single-material cases trying to do everything. Hard plastic alone feels cheap and transfers impact directly to your device. Pure silicone attracts lint and stretches out over time, reducing magnetic attachment consistency.

Camera & Screen Savvy: How Slim Cases Protect Your Lenses and Display
Raised edges around the camera bump and screen prevent direct surface contact when your phone sits face-down. Quality slim cases achieve this with minimal height increases. Usually 1-2 mm above the camera and screen. The lip should feel substantial enough to protect, yet low enough to avoid interfering with screen protectors.

The Magnet Maze: Building a Strong, Reliable Connection
Weak magnets plague budget slim cases. They position magnets incorrectly or use low-quality materials that reduce magnetic hold. Quality cases embed magnets in precise arrays aligned to accessory layouts. The case material around magnets matters too. Some materials reduce magnetic performance while others allow better hold.
Magnet Placement Pro Tip: Some designs recess their magnets slightly rather than embedding them flush. This can improve how certain accessories seat against the case, depending on the accessory design.
Drop Protection That Doesn't Add an Inch: Air-Pocket Corners and Impact-Absorbing Edges
Air-pocket corner design concentrates protection where it matters most. Instead of adding bulk everywhere, smart cases create small air chambers in corner areas that compress on impact. This absorbs shock energy before it reaches your phone while adding minimal thickness to everyday handling areas.
Impact-absorbing edges use flexible materials that deform and bounce back. When your phone hits the ground, these edges take the hit and distribute force across the case structure rather than transferring it directly to your device's frame.

The "Will It Charge?" Question: When Magnetic Alignment Goes Sideways
Charging issues stem from magnet misalignment or interference from case materials. Metal elements in decorative designs can disrupt magnetic fields. Cases that work with some magnetic chargers but not others likely have off-center magnet placement that creates inconsistent alignment. The "Hard Plastic" Hang-Up: Why Feel Matters
Budget hard plastic feels hollow and slippery. It also transfers impact energy directly to your phone rather than absorbing it. Better cases use materials that feel more secure in your hand while providing improved protection through flexibility and shock absorption.
